
Olaf the Berserker
An unstoppable force of destruction, the axe-wielding Olaf wants nothing but to die in glorious combat. Hailing from the brutal Freljordian peninsula of Lokfar, he once received a prophecy foretelling his peaceful passing—a coward's fate, and a great insult among his people. Seeking death, and fueled by rage, he rampaged across the land, slaughtering scores of great warriors and legendary beasts in search of any opponent who could stop him. Now a brutal enforcer for the Winter's Claw, he seeks his end in the great wars to come.


Berserker Rage
Olaf gains Attack Speed and Life Steal based on his missing Health.


Undertow
Olaf throws an axe into the ground at a target location, dealing damage to enemies it passes through and reducing their Armor and Move Speed. If Olaf picks up the axe, the ability's cooldown is reset.

Tough It Out
Olaf's Attack Speed is increased and he gains a Shield.

Reckless Swing
Olaf attacks with such force that it deals true damage to his target and himself, refunding the Health cost if he destroys the target.

Ragnarok
Olaf passively gains increased armor and magic resist. He can activate this ability to become immune to disables for as long as he keeps attacking.
